Welcome to the PinPoint release team. PinPoint is our address autocomplete widget, and every release candidate must be validated against the suggestion backend before sign-off. The staging environment authenticates through the internal LookupCore service, so confirm connectivity before tagging a build. Credentials rotate each release cycle and must never be committed to the repo. The current staging key follows directly below.

app token of fajop-fahif = qvz4-AnML

- [ ] Prototype workshop orientation: walk the new starter through the Calverton workshop on day one before any equipment briefing. Confirm their safety induction is recorded in the Fernleigh system, issue ear protection and a locker key, and point out the emergency stops on each bench row. Remind them the workshop is badge-access only between 08:00 and 18:00 and locked outside those hours. Note their name in the facilities register, then show them the keypad by the double doors, which accepts the code below.

turnstile pass: bdg-YEOZLM-79341408

Title: Breaker for Tallgrass upstream API never resets. Steady state: breaker trips on 5 consecutive 5xx, correct. Problem: half-open probe uses stale client config, always fails, breaker stays open until pod restart. New folks: the breaker lives in `gatewaycore/breaker.go`, config in Driftwell. Fix: reload client before probe. Repro on staging within ten minutes of forcing upstream errors. Attach your repro logs referencing the build token below.

trace token, yajep-badug: htk6_a7499e